Visualizzazione dei risultati da 1 a 3 su 3
  1. #1
    Utente di HTML.it
    Registrato dal
    Aug 2004
    Messaggi
    433

    non inserire se la data è passata

    ciao... ho un dubbio...

    dovrei creare una specie di calendario delle attività.

    per la data di scadenza ho 3 input a tendina... gg/mm/aaaa e nella pagina di inserimento nel db verifico che la data sia corretta cosi'
    Codice PHP:
    $gg=$_POST['gg'];
    $mm=$_POST['mm'];
    $aaaa=$_POST['aaaa'];
    if(!
    checkdate($mm,$gg,$aaaa)){header("Location:natt.php?er=1");exit();}
    else...... 
    ma come faccio per verificare che questa non sia già passata???

    cioè se la data è già passta torna a natt.php?er=2 (er=1 errata 2=per data passata)

    ace
    Donerò loro dei fiori... poiché... sotto le nuvole... tutto è così rozzo e sporco

  2. #2
    Utente di HTML.it
    Registrato dal
    Aug 2004
    Messaggi
    433
    up
    Donerò loro dei fiori... poiché... sotto le nuvole... tutto è così rozzo e sporco

  3. #3

    Re: non inserire se la data è passata

    Originariamente inviato da Urbanus
    ciao... ho un dubbio...
    Codice PHP:
    if(!checkdate($mm$gg$aaaa)) {
         
    header("Location:natt.php?er=1");
         exit();
        } elseif ( 
    mktime(0,0,0$mm$gg$aaaa) < time() ) {
                      
    header("Location:natt.php?er=2"); 
                      exit(); 
                   } else ..... 


    Il silenzio è spesso la cosa migliore. Pensa ... è gratis.

Permessi di invio

  • Non puoi inserire discussioni
  • Non puoi inserire repliche
  • Non puoi inserire allegati
  • Non puoi modificare i tuoi messaggi
  •  
Powered by vBulletin® Version 4.2.1
Copyright © 2024 vBulletin Solutions, Inc. All rights reserved.